Sep 27, 2023 · The active burn ban order in effect as of August 25, 2023, at 12 p.m., which prohibits all private burning, with no limitations, pursuant to authority under R.S. 40:1602, is being modified in the following ways: Provides for individual parishes to opt out of the statewide burn ban. Provides for fire chiefs to resume granting burn permissions. Washington, St. Tammany and Tangipahoa parishes are in a severe drought state. The dedicated team of St. Tammany Fire Protections District 3 is on standby twenty four hours a day, seven days a week in order to keep the residents of Lacombe safe.The Parishwide burn ban is still in place, despite lowering temperatures. Due to dead and dry vegetation and low humidity, St. Tammany Parish is still in high fire risk conditions. Please continue to adhere to the State-wide burn ban issued by the Office of Louisiana State Fire Marshal on September 27, 2023. For more information click here.The burn ban was originally issued for the entire state on Aug. 25 by the State Fire Marshal, and was modified on Sept. 29 to allow individual parishes to opt out.
